Following Michael Jackson’s passing in 2009, interest in his catalog reached an all-time high. Sony Music re-examined the master tapes to provide fans with updated digital versions of his definitive works.
The original 1982 pressings (and the 1983 early CD releases) are noted for having higher dynamic range (DR13), while later remasters like Thriller 25 (2008) and Thriller 40 (2022) are often louder and more compressed.
